Take heed that the light in you is not darkness:
““The lamp of the body is the eye. If therefore your eye is good, your whole body will be full of light. But if your eye is bad, your whole body will be full of darkness. If therefore the light that is in you is darkness, how great is that darkness!” Matthew 6:22-23; Luke 11:34 (NKJV); “Therefore take heed that the light which is in you is not darkness.” Luke 11:35 (NKJV)
You are supposed to be strict in what you are watching in your mobile and television. There are many things connected to darkness are presented as good even in the children’s cartoons and advertisements. All kinds of demonic figures are made as characters in the cartoons, so much so that the children might encounter any demonic spirit and they might not find it odd. Advertisements are saying all kinds of bad characters as normal and virtue. We are living in a time where deception is rampant. So make sure that the light you have in you is not darkness.
Blessed are your eyes that see:
“But blessed are your eyes for they see, and your ears for they hear; for assuredly, I say to you that many prophets and righteous men desired to see what you see, and did not see it, and to hear what you hear, and did not hear it.” Matthew 13:16-17 (NKJV)
Blessed are the eyes which search for good things about the first coming of our Lord Jesus and the good news preached through true sincere men and women of God in the television and internet. The gospel, is the only good news available in our time and patriarchs of the old wanted to see and hear and could not have; but we are the privileged generation which the Lord Jesus Himself is explaining in His own words. We should make use our time and energy to receive and to share with others the too good and true news of our salvation in Christ Jesus. This should be our lives priority.
Let your light shine before men:
““You are the light of the world. A city that is set on a hill cannot be hidden. Nor do they light a lamp and put it under a basket, but on a lamp-stand, and it gives light to all who are in the house. Let your light so shine before men, that they may see your good works and glorify your Father in heaven.” Matthew 5:14-16 (NKJV)
Jesus is depending on us to do the work of spreading this gospel— the good news, to make it reach as many souls as possible in our life time. If we are carelessly procrastinate we will end up doing nothing for the Lord and will stand in the presence of God after this life in shame.
